Borah was the 15-6 winner over Kuna when they last played one another on April 9th, but their luck changed this time around. The Lions fell just short of the Kavemen by a score of 9-8 on Monday. The Lions have now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
Justice Pruitt and Josie Gregory did some serious damage despite the final result: Pruitt went 1-for-4 with one home run, two runs, and two RBI, while Gregory went 2-for-4 with one home run and two RBI. Reese Naylor was another key player, going 3-for-5 with one double and one RBI.
Borah's record is now 13-10. As for Kuna, with the win, they broke their five-game losing streak and moved their record to 9-14.
Coming up, Borah will venture away from home to challenge Capital at 5:00 p.m. on Wednesday. Kuna does not have any more games scheduled as of now.
